Summary:Genus Taimyria NAUGOLNYKH et MOGUTCHEVA gen. nov. Ty p e. Taimyria triassica NAUGOLNYKH et MOGUTCHEVA sp. nov. P l a n t F o s s i l N a m e s R e g i s t r y N u m b e r. PFN003026. D e r i v a t i o n o m i n i s. From the Taimyr Peninsula. D i a g n o s i s. Long racemose aggregation forming cone or megastrobilus consisting of axis with peltate seed-bearing discs (which also can be interpreted as seed-bearing semiclosed capsules) with margins curved adaxially; disc round to ovoid, with short stalk connected at central adaxial part and attached to cone axis nearly perpendicularly in dense spiral pattern. Six to eight seeds concentrically displayed around stalk on adaxial surface of disc. Seeds platyspermic, ovoid, narrower at their apical micropylar end orientated toward disc stipe. C o m p a r i s o n. The new genus differs from other closely related angaropeltian peltasperms (the genera Angaropeltum DOWELD, Sylvocarpus NAUGOLNYKH, Permoxylocarpus NAUGOLNYKH) in the ovoid shape of the disc orientated across the megastrobilus/cone axis.
